Guesthouse Ca' San Marcuola 1 - Venice
45.44293, 12.32905Featuring Wi-Fi throughout the property, Guesthouse Ca' San Marcuola 1 Venice sits only 1 km from Constitution Bridge. Featuring 13 rooms with views of the canal, the guest house is nearly 25 minutes' walk from Gallerie dell'Accademia.
Location
Located only a short stroll from Ponte di Rialto Bridge, the property is 10 minutes' walk from Venice city centre. The Gothic church "Basilica dei Santi Giovanni e Paolo" is nearly 15 minutes' walk from this 2-star hotel, while Venezia Piazzale Roma bus stop is only 10 minutes' walk away. The accommodation is also nestled in Cannaregio, which is probably Venice's most authentic district where guests will find many attractions, including St Mary of the Friars Santa Maria Gloriosa dei Frari, which is a mere 500 metres away.
For those travelling from afar, Marco Polo airport is 20 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
The rooms have private bathrooms with a separate toilet and a shower.
